In this course, students study strategies crucial for success on the American Mathematics Competitions 10 and 12 (AMC 10 and 12), the American Invitational Math Exam (AIME), the Harvard-MIT Math Tournament, and other major high school contests.

Students should either have completed an Algebra 2 course or be currently enrolled in one to be successful in this course.

Note for students who have taken this course: We alternate between two different versions of this course from one year to the next. The two versions are roughly the same difficulty, but include different lessons, practice contests, and homework. Therefore, students taking this course for two consecutive years will see different material in the second year than in the first.

Homework and exams

Students should expect to spend 1-3 hours on homework every week. Homework will be assigned and completed through the class website, where students receive immediate feedback on their work. Students will take four in-class exams, structured as practice math contests, throughout the course.

Textbook

The textbook for the course is the Art of Problem Solving, Volume 2: and Beyond .

Hardcopy and lifetime digital access to the online version of the textbook are included in the tuition and fees of this course.
